OFFICIAL SUMMARY OF JUNE 27, 2024 REGULAR PARKS AND RECREATION
MEETING (NO QUORUM)
The Sykesville Parks and Recreation (SPARC) meeting was held on Thursday, June 27,
2024. Commissioner Ries called the meeting to order at 7:00 P.M. in the Town House
Conference Room. There was not a quorum for this meeting.
PRESENT: Commissioners Alex Ries, Nick Sheets, and Billy Shifflet.
ABSENT: Commissioners Chris Sevick, Dan Gilbert, and Eric Valenstein. Council Member
Elizabeth Guroff
STAFF: Joseph Cosentini, Town Manager
Kerry Kavaloski, Town Clerk
MINUTES:
• May 23, 2024
As there was not a quorum at this meeting, the minutes were tabled until the July
25 meeting.
BUSINESS:
• July Movie
Commissioner Sevick will not be in attendance for the July movie.
Commissioner Sheets will run the snack shack. Commissioners Ries and
Shifflet will also be in attendance for the movie. Commissioner Ries will put
out and pick up the signs for the movie.
Joe Cosentini, Town Manager, will either find the missing cables or purchase
new cables.
• Food Donations
There was brief discussion regarding switching the food donation location.
This item was tabled until the July 25 meeting.
• Let Freedom Ring Parade
Commissioner Ries will meet the float at Sykesville Middle School before the
Parade to decorate the float. She asked for the flags to be put on the front
of the float and for the Uncle Sam hat to be sewn onto Sparky. There was a
discussion about using hooks on the wooden structure of the float to secure
the decorations.
Commissioner Sevick has volunteers to ride the float and candy to be passed
out.
• Music in the Park Update
Commissioner Sheets has three bands confirmed for the Music in the Park
series. Here ‘Til Sunday on September 7, Duffy and Roe on September 28,
and Liberty Road on October 5.
• There was a brief discussion about the SPARC email address.
TOWN UPDATES:
• Mr. Cosentini announced that the splash pad is very busy. Pavilion rentals
for Millard Cooper Park are full for the weekends. Week days are starting to
fill up as well.
• The Program Open Space application was submitted for repairs to the street
lights on Cooper Drive.
• The Town is waiting for the delivery of the Linear Trail Park structures. As
soon as they are delivered, the Town will work on installing them.
• There was a brief discussion of looking into a computer for the Movies in the
Park instead of a DVD player.
ADJOURN: There being no further business to come before SPARC, Commissioner
Ries motioned, and Commissioner Shifflet seconded to adjourn the
meeting at 7:15 P.M.
The motion carried unanimously.
